Hale Yaragudri Population - Belgaum, Karnataka

Hale Yaragudri is a medium size village located in Gokak Taluka of Belgaum district, Karnataka with total 173 families residing. The Hale Yaragudri village has population of 898 of which 432 are males while 466 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In Hale Yaragudri village population of children with age 0-6 is 134 which makes up 14.92 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Hale Yaragudri village is 1079 which is higher than Karnataka state average of 973. Child Sex Ratio for the Hale Yaragudri as per census is 1197, higher than Karnataka average of 948.

Hale Yaragudri village has lower literacy rate compared to Karnataka. In 2011, literacy rate of Hale Yaragudri village was 63.35 % compared to 75.36 % of Karnataka. In Hale Yaragudri Male literacy stands at 73.85 % while female literacy rate was 53.44 %.

Caste Factor

Schedule Caste (SC) constitutes 23.50 % while Schedule Tribe (ST) were 3.34 % of total population in Hale Yaragudri village.

Work Profile

In Hale Yaragudri village out of total population, 505 were engaged in work activities. 95.05 % of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 4.95 % were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 505 workers engaged in Main Work, 141 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 309 were Agricultural labourer.
